Two women alleged that they were raped by two men who promised they would marry them but later backed out, police said on Tuesday. Both the accused have been arrested. "Munna, a property dealer, was arrested on Tuesday for allegedly raping a 20-year-old woman at Ambedkar Nagar in south Delhi," police said.
The accused is a local Congress worker. The woman stays with her family in south Delhi's Madangiri. In the complaint, she told police that Munna had met her three years ago and started a physical relationship promising to marry her. She approached police after Munna refused to marry her and stopped meeting her.
In another incident, a 23-year-old final year student of Delhi University alleged that her male friend raped her for several months. The accused Rahul, 25, was arrested from Shakarpur in east Delhi Monday after the student approached police. The victim told police Rahul said he would marry her and started having a physical relationship with her. She approached police after Rahul refused to marry.
